**WHAT IS ON OFFER**

Alfred H Knight has an opportunity for an Inspector to join our team based in Québec. As an Inspector you will be responsible for ensuring client instructions are carried out at the consignment location. You will act as an independent party to verify compliance with agreed processes and provide details to clients regarding the handling of their products. Some assignments may include active sampling and shipping of products for laboratory testing. This position will rotate between key operational locations in Québec.

**ABOUT US**

Alfred H Knight is a totally independent, family owned business spanning five generations. A global network of strategically placed offices and laboratories enable global trade by providing independent inspection, analysis and consultancy services to the metals and minerals, solid fuels and agriculture industries.
